Jatha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ights

As per the 2011 Census, Jatha Village has a population of 269 (269) with 115 (115) males and 154 (154) females.The sex ratio in Jatha is 1340, indicating an above-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.

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Jatha Village is 40 (40) which is 14.87% of Jatha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Jatha Village is 905 females for every 1000 males.

Note : In the 2011 Census, Jatha village is listed as part of the Bageshwar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Bageshwar District in the state of UTTARAKHAND in INDIA.

The majority of the Village population resides in Rural areas.

Jatha Literacy Rate

Jatha Village has a literacy rate of 69.87%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Jatha Village is 84.04 higher than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Jatha Village is 60 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Jatha Scheduled Castes (SC) Population

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Jatha Village is 166 (166) with 73 (73) males and 93 (93) females, which is 61.71% of Jatha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 1274 females for every 1000 males.

Jatha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population

Scheduled Tribes Population in Jatha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Jatha Village.

Jatha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view

In Jatha Village, there are about 144 (144) workers, making up nearly 53.53% of the Jatha Village total population. Out of these, around 56 (56) are male workers, and about 88 (88) are female workers.
